## Deployment

The Plumbline address autocomplete widget ships as a versioned bundle served from our Kestrelgate CDN tier. Deploys are gated: staging first, then a one-hour canary at 5% of traffic, then full rollout. Rollbacks are a single pipeline step and take under two minutes, so prefer rolling back over hotfixing. Before promoting any build, double-check that the environment manifest matches what the canary ran with. The current production configuration values are as follows.

config for kadug-yahop:
quenwyn:
  pin: 2459
  metrics_host: metrics.quenwyn.lumicsys.internal
  tenant: julax
  seal: seal_0d5ead96

Quick heads-up on Pinwheel UI versioning: we cut a minor release every sprint, and anything touching component props needs a changeset file in the PR. No changeset, no merge — the bot will nag you. Majors are rare and go through the design council first. The full policy, with examples of what counts as breaking, lives on the internal page below.

wiki page, bahip-yahip: https://grafana.qirvanlabs.corp/browse/display/projects/cc3a1b9dbfc9

Runbook: Garrow Deck Occupancy Feed

If the Lottbridge garage counts freeze, the poller in Stallwick has usually lost its session. Quick fix: restart the feed-poller service, then confirm fresh bay counts within two minutes. If restarts don't help, rebuild the env file from the template and redeploy. The feed upstream requires authentication, so the next line of the env file must set its access credential.

env line for yahaf-kageg: VAULT_KEY5=978f5

Hi security reviewer! Quick orientation: Invoquill takes billing data and renders customer-facing PDF invoices. Because it parses customer-editable templates, it's considered a sensitive surface — template injection has bitten us before, so rendering runs in an isolated worker with no network egress.

Any change to the template parser, font handling, or the sandbox config needs explicit approval before merge. Reviews from the general eng pool don't count here. The one person authorized to approve renderer changes is named below.

account owner for bahif-yageg: Eliath Ulair Quenvan Kasok